But did you know that approximately 98% of your daily coffee is water?
That’s right! This often-overlooked element is not only vital but can greatly affect the flavor of the coffee as well. Of course too much water will make coffee too weak, and too little will make it too strong. Beyond that though, it’s important to be aware of the type of water you are using. A really good cup of coffee is a combination of the elements in the coffee bean and the elements in the water. This is why distilled water is actually bad. The distilling process eliminates many of the minerals making for a very bland cup of coffee. However the abundance of minerals in some bottled waters make the water taste great but they can mask the complex flavor of the coffee.
Additionally, the temperature of the water can turn that delicious, favorable, enjoyable cup of coffee into a weak, bland mess. You might not know it, but water should be cold when it starts its journey to coffee blissdom. Then ideally, it will reach between 195 and 205 degrees Fahrenheit. This temperature will release the perfect amount of flavor. Boiling water at 212 degrees Fahrenheit will burn the coffee.
